Request service when the appliance problem repeats, prevents normal use, or cannot be resolved with a safe basic check. Stop using the appliance for smoke, sparks, gas odor, burning smells, active leaking near electrical parts, or another immediate safety concern.
Same-day availability depends on local schedule capacity, access, the appliance problem, and parts when needed. Call as early as practical to review realistic appointment options for your area.
Only continue using the appliance if it appears safe. Stop use for sparks, smoke, gas odor, a burning electrical smell, active leaking near electrical parts, unusual overheating, or repeated breaker trips, and arrange professional service.
